I cannot get the Adobe Connect Pro Add-in to install on my laptop. I am running Windows Vista, IE 7 and Adobe Flash 9. I have disabled pop blockers & added admin.acrobat.com to my list of trusted sites.

Has anyone encountered an issue with installing the plug-ing? If so, how did you resolve it.

I apologize if this question was asked and answered in this forum, but I was unable to find it.

Thank you for any help.

I have the same problem. It works fine for some but not for others. I received an answer - There is a cert expiration in the Breeze add-in that is downloaded. It is a problem with any version of the Flash player above 9.057. They have not issued a patch yet (possibly by close of business today). The only other options is back rev the Flash player to 9.057 or below or upgrade your Breeze/Connect server to 6 with sp3.

I have Windows Server 2003R with Adobe Connect Enterprise Server 6. When I attempt to start a scheduled meeting in Adobe Connect the system did not recognize that Adobe Connect Add-in was installed. The player I had installed was Flash Player 9. I used flash uninstaller on Adobe Flash Player 9. Then I restarted my system and installed Flash Player 8. That worked great.
